To earn and/or retain … incoterms case studyWeb(a) Permissible methods — (1) Balance on which interest is calculated. Institutions shall calculate interest on the full amount of principal in an account for each day by use of either the daily balance method or the average daily balance method. Institutions shall calculate interest by use of a daily rate of at least 1/365 of the interest rate. incoterms cargolineWebAug 12, 2024 · The key to acting in your best interest is to identify the restraining forces and, one by one, eliminate or reduce them.
